VIKTOR ORBAN: Sensation! EU Commission boycotts meeting - now there is a suspicion

EU Commission President Ursula von der Leyen has reacted to the unilateral actions of Hungary's Prime Minister Viktor Orban in Ukraine policy with a boycott decision. The top German politician announced that no commissioners, but only high-ranking officials, will attend future informal ministerial meetings under the leadership of the current EU Council Presidency in Hungary. In addition, the EU Commission is foregoing the traditional inaugural visit to the Hungarian Presidency, a spokesperson announced. There was initially an indignant reaction from Budapest from the Minister for European Union Affairs, Janos Boka.


Orban’s “peace mission”

The background to von der Leyen's decision is a foreign trip by Hungary's Prime Minister Viktor Orban, which was not coordinated with the EU, a few days after the start of the Hungarian EU Council Presidency. Orban met Kremlin chief Vladimir Putin in Moscow and staged this as a "peace mission" to resolve the Ukraine conflict. He later traveled to Beijing for talks with China's head of state and party leader Xi Jinping and to the USA for a meeting with former US President Donald Trump.

The trips met with great resentment in the EU - especially because the Kremlin was able to exploit the Moscow visit for its propaganda and Orban did not clearly represent the EU position on Ukraine policy during the trip.

The European Commission has made it clear several times that Orban is not travelling on behalf of the international community. The Foreign Office has also voiced clear criticism. "These are Hungarian solo actions that we observe with great surprise and scepticism," said a spokesman at the Federal Press Conference in Berlin last Friday. Orban speaks exclusively for himself on these trips - and not for the European Union. Regarding possible consequences, the spokesman said that we will have to wait and see how the Hungarian Council Presidency continues. "It has already caused great damage."


Some countries have already taken action

In response to Orban's unilateral actions at the start of the EU Council Presidency, Lithuania and Sweden announced that they would temporarily not send ministers to meetings in Hungary. The Hungarian approach is harmful and must have consequences, said Sweden's current EU minister and designated EU Commissioner Jessika Roswall. According to Roswall, Finland, Estonia, Latvia, Lithuania and Poland intend to react similarly to the Hungarian approach.

There is also currently a discussion in Brussels about whether an informal meeting of EU foreign ministers, originally planned for the end of August in Budapest, should not be moved to Brussels. A decision could be made by EU chief diplomat Josep Borrell at the last regular meeting of EU foreign ministers before the summer break next Monday. He chairs the EU foreign ministers' meetings and is also responsible for sending invitations to them.


Decision comes shortly before vote in the EU Parliament

The EU Commission's decision comes a few days before the vote on a second term for Ursula von der Leyen in the European Parliament. European party families such as the Social Democrats, Greens and Liberals have repeatedly called on her in the past to take a tougher stance towards Hungary. Von der Leyen is dependent on the votes from this camp in the election on Thursday.

Green MEP Daniel Freund said: "Orban's actions are not only a clear violation of the EU treaties, but they weaken the EU at a time of enormous foreign policy instability." Von der Leyen is doing the right thing. "Parliament should now follow this example. That means: no invitation for Viktor Orban to the European Parliament."
